%global _empty_manifest_terminate_build 0 Name: python-django-maintenancemode-2 Version: 2.0 Release: 1 Summary: Database-driven way to put your Django site into maintenance mode. License: APL URL: https://github.com/alsoicode/django-maintenancemode-2 Source0: https://mirrors.aliyun.com/pypi/web/packages/86/ab/d504c438c4fd9159ffacef97730676f61bde13202272a91d3d7bdb51e75e/django-maintenancemode-2-2.0.tar.gz BuildArch: noarch %description |Build Status| Current Version: 2.0.0 This project makes it easy to put your Django site into “maintenance mode”, or more technically, return an HTTP 503 response. This project differs slightly from other implementations in that the maintenance mode flag is stored in your database versus settings or an environment variable. If your site is deployed to multiple servers, the centralized database-based maintenance flag makes it a snap to bring them all up or down at once. %package -n python3-django-maintenancemode-2 Summary: Database-driven way to put your Django site into maintenance mode. Provides: python-django-maintenancemode-2 BuildRequires: python3-devel BuildRequires: python3-setuptools BuildRequires: python3-pip %description -n python3-django-maintenancemode-2 |Build Status| Current Version: 2.0.0 This project makes it easy to put your Django site into “maintenance mode”, or more technically, return an HTTP 503 response. This project differs slightly from other implementations in that the maintenance mode flag is stored in your database versus settings or an environment variable. If your site is deployed to multiple servers, the centralized database-based maintenance flag makes it a snap to bring them all up or down at once. %package help Summary: Development documents and examples for django-maintenancemode-2 Provides: python3-django-maintenancemode-2-doc %description help |Build Status| Current Version: 2.0.0 This project makes it easy to put your Django site into “maintenance mode”, or more technically, return an HTTP 503 response. This project differs slightly from other implementations in that the maintenance mode flag is stored in your database versus settings or an environment variable. If your site is deployed to multiple servers, the centralized database-based maintenance flag makes it a snap to bring them all up or down at once. %prep %autosetup -n django-maintenancemode-2-2.0 %build %py3_build %install %py3_install install -d -m755 %{buildroot}/%{_pkgdocdir} if [ -d doc ]; then cp -arf doc %{buildroot}/%{_pkgdocdir}; fi if [ -d docs ]; then cp -arf docs %{buildroot}/%{_pkgdocdir}; fi if [ -d example ]; then cp -arf example %{buildroot}/%{_pkgdocdir}; fi if [ -d examples ]; then cp -arf examples %{buildroot}/%{_pkgdocdir}; fi pushd %{buildroot} if [ -d usr/lib ]; then find usr/lib -type f -printf "\"/%h/%f\"\n" >> filelist.lst fi if [ -d usr/lib64 ]; then find usr/lib64 -type f -printf "\"/%h/%f\"\n" >> filelist.lst fi if [ -d usr/bin ]; then find usr/bin -type f -printf "\"/%h/%f\"\n" >> filelist.lst fi if [ -d usr/sbin ]; then find usr/sbin -type f -printf "\"/%h/%f\"\n" >> filelist.lst fi touch doclist.lst if [ -d usr/share/man ]; then find usr/share/man -type f -printf "\"/%h/%f.gz\"\n" >> doclist.lst fi popd mv %{buildroot}/filelist.lst . mv %{buildroot}/doclist.lst . %files -n python3-django-maintenancemode-2 -f filelist.lst %dir %{python3_sitelib}/* %files help -f doclist.lst %{_docdir}/* %changelog * Tue Jun 20 2023 Python_Bot - 2.0-1 - Package Spec generated